ColdFusion Winner of the Great Indian Developer Awards 2008

ColdFusion No Comments »

Web Development – Winner from web development and deployment tools that are helping developers and designers push the boundaries of the web.

"Adobe ColdFusion 8 emerged the winner after fighting a neck to neck battle with ASP.NET and Oracle WebCenter. As a Web development framework, ColdFusion competes against a number of technologies, but its advantage lies in its implementation, comprehensiveness, and the fact that it is many things rolled into one - presentation package, programming language, a means to produce and edit images and PDFs and much more."

ColdFusion training in EMEA

ColdFusion No Comments »

Question I've heard so many times when meeting ColdFusion shops and users : how and where can I get my team trained on ColdFusion in EMEA ?

First and best way is self training.  And for that Adobe recently released its ColdFusion 8 educationnal curriculum for free.  The ColdFusion 8 project-based curriculum is designed to teach experienced web developers how to create dynamic, database-driven web applications using ColdFusion 8.  This curriculum can also be downloaded from the ColdFusionBox.

You can also, if you like reading and if you want to follow the same path as probably 90% of the ColdFusion developers, get Ben Forta's books from your prefered online book reseller.
